Players of Canada and Ireland try to take control of the ball during their match on the second day of the HSBC World Rugby Sevens Series at the Hong Kong Stadium on Nov 5, 2022. (DJ CLARK / CHINA DAILY)

HONG KONG – The top 15 international teams participating in the Hong Kong Sevens fought nail and tooth at the Hong Kong Stadium in Causeway Bay on the second day of the three-day tournament on Saturday. 

ALSO READ: Glorious return

Since being introduced as an Olympics sport, the popularity of Rugby Sevens is increasing. 

Fiji has won the last five international tournaments in Hong Kong and is here to make a bid for six in a row.
